On this week's Random Encounter, we're finally breaking free of The Legend of Zelda: Tears of the Kingdom, Not-E3, and Final Fantasy XVI! Time to talk about some (other) games!
First up, Audra delights in the RPG crossover to end all RPG crossovers, The Legend of Heroes: Trails into Reverie. Probably not the game you want to try to get into the Trails series, but if you're a fan, it's a must-play. And then Peter takes a deep dive into the world of anime detectives and sexy ghosts in the new title from the creator of Danganronpa, Master Detective Archives: Rain Code.
Featuring: Jono Logan, Audra Bowling, and Peter Triezenberg; Edited by Jono Logan
